Metody uzyskiwania dostępu do właściwości JavaScript

Metody uzyskiwania dostępu do właściwości JavaScript
W JavaScript obiekt można zdefiniować jako zbiór nieuporządkowanych właściwości powiązanych z nim. Oferuje również trzy różne metody dostępu do właściwości obiektów, z których wszystkie są przydatne i mogą być używane w kombinacji. Metody, o których mówimy Akcesorator właściwości DOT, Square Property Accessor, I Destrukcja obiektu.

W tym przewodniku omówi określone metody dostępu do właściwości obiektu JavaScript. Ponadto zademonstrujemy również składnię, użycie i przykłady związane z akcesorią właściwości kropkową, akcesorium właściwości kwadratowej i metodami destruktury obiektów. A więc zacznijmy!

Akcesorator właściwości DOT dla właściwości JavaScript

Pierwszą i najczęstszą metodą dostępu do właściwości JavaScript obiektu jest użycie akcesorii właściwości DOT. Ta metoda jest wykorzystywana tylko do dostępu do prawidłowych identyfikatorów zadeklarowanego obiektu.

Składnia akcesorium właściwości DOT podano poniżej:

nazwa obiektu.Nazwa właściwości

Tutaj możesz dodać „nazwa obiektu" I "Nazwa właściwości„Utworzonego obiektu, którego chcesz uzyskać dostęp.

Przykład: Korzystanie z właściwości DOT do dostępu do właściwości JavaScript

Stworzymy „pracownik”Przeciwstawiaj się i zdefiniuj„nazwa" nieruchomość.

const pracownika =
Imię: „John”
;

Po tym możesz uzyskać dostęp do dodanej właściwości, pisząc następujący kod w oknie konsoli:

pracownik.nazwa;

W powyższym kodzie akcesor właściwości DOT będzie dostępny do „nazwa„Własność„ „pracownik„Obiekt JavaScript:

Dostęp do prawidłowych i nieprawidłowych identyfikatorów dla właściwości JavaScript

Po określaniu nazwy właściwości jako prawidłowy identyfikator, właściwości właściwości DOT działa poprawnie. W JavaScript zawiera prawidłowy identyfikator cyfry (0-9), znaki specjalne ($, _), I Litery Unicode. Czasami jednak dodane właściwości nie są ważnymi identyfikatorami.

Na przykład w kodzie poniżej „Nazwa 1" I "5”Są nieprawidłowymi identyfikatorami, więc akcesorium właściwości DOT nie będzie obsługiwać swojej funkcjonalności w danym kodzie:

const pracownika =
„Nazwa-1”: „John”,
„5”: „Five”
;
pracownik.Nazwa 1;
pracownik.5;

Tutaj, oba „pracownik„Właściwości obiektów są nieprawidłowymi identyfikatorami jako„Nazwa 1„Zawiera„-”, a druga właściwość rozpoczyna się liczba„5,„Co jest wskazówką dla nieprawidłowego identyfikatora:

JavaScript oferuje również rozwiązania dla każdego napotkanego problemu, w tym wykorzystanie nieprawidłowych identyfikatorów. Jeśli dodałeś właściwości dla swojego obiektu o unikalnych nazwach, możesz skorzystać z Square Property Accessor Aby uzyskać dostęp do tych właściwości.

Akcesorator właściwości kwadratowej dla właściwości JavaScript

Akcesorator właściwości Square służy do uzyskania dostępu do właściwości obiektów. Służy głównie do dostępu do nieprawidłowego identyfikatora i właściwości obiektu tablicy.

Sprawdź składnię akcesorii właściwości Square w celu uzyskania dostępu do właściwości obiektu JavaScript:

nazwa obiektu [nazwa właściwości]

Tutaj musisz określić „nazwa obiektu”I jego powiązana własność w„Nazwa właściwości„Do którego chcesz uzyskać dostęp.

Przykład: Korzystanie z nawiasów kwadratowych do dostępu do właściwości JavaScript

Teraz będziemy uzyskiwać dostęp do „Nazwa 1" I "5”Nieprawidłowe identyfikatory za pomocą akcesoriów Square Brackets:

const pracownika =
„Nazwa-1”: „John”,
„5”: „Five”
;
konsola.log (pracownik [„name-1 ']);
konsola.log (pracownik [5]);

Poniższe dane wyjściowe deklaruje, że pomyślnie uzyskaliśmy dostęp do „Nazwa 1" I "5„Właściwości JavaScript naszego„pracownik" obiekt:

Metoda destrukcyjna obiektów dostępu do właściwości JavaScript

W metodzie destrukierowania obiektu przypisanie destrukturowania pozwala na przypisywanie właściwości związanych ze zmiennymi i tablicami obiektu. Aby uzyskać dostęp do właściwości obiektów JavaScript za pomocą destruktury obiektu, musisz postępować zgodnie z następującą składnią:

właściwośćName = nazwa obiektu

Tutaj załącz „Nazwa właściwości" w "„Kręcone aparaty ortodontyczne, a następnie dodaj„nazwa obiektu”W celu zadania.

Przykład: Korzystanie z metody destrukingu obiektów do dostępu do właściwości JavaScript

Aby nauczyć cię użycia metody zniszczenia obiektu, po pierwsze, stworzymy „pracownik„Obiekt o„nazwa" nieruchomość. Po tym dodamy linię obiektową niszczącą, która jest „”const name = pracownik;". Ta niszczenie zdefiniuje zmienną „nazwa„Posiadanie wartości właściwości obiektu pracownika:

const pracownika =
Imię: „John”
;
const name = pracownik;
konsola.log (nazwa);

Poniższe dane wyjściowe deklaruje, że pomyślnie uzyskaliśmy dostęp do „nazwa„Własność naszego„pracownik„Obiekt JavaScript za pomocą metody niszczenia obiektu:

Wniosek


Akcesorator właściwości DOT, akcesorator kwadratowych i zniszczenie obiektów to metody dostępu do właściwości JavaScript. Akcesorator właściwości DOT służy do dostępu do prawidłowego identyfikatora JavaScript obiektu. Natomiast Kwadratowe wsporniki jest wykorzystywany do dostępu do nieprawidłowego identyfikatora lub nazwy właściwości dynamicznej. Również Metoda niszczenia obiektu może pomóc w dostępie do właściwości obiektów. Wykazaliśmy akcesorator właściwości DOT, akcesorator właściwości kwadratowej i metody niszczące obiekty dostępu do właściwości JavaScript z przykładami w tym artykule.